Warning Signs You Need Industrial Dehumidification

Ignoring the warning signs of poor dehumidification can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Our team is here to help you identify the signs and take action before it’s too late.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ice persistent musty odors in your property, it’s likely a sign of poor dehumidification. These odors can be caused by mold growth, which can spread quickly and cause serious health issues.

Warping Wood or Warped Flooring

Excess moisture can cause wood to warp or buckle, leading to costly repairs. If you notice warping wood or warped flooring, it’s essential to address the issue quickly.

Increased Humidity Levels

High humidity levels can lead to mold growth, warping wood, and even structural damage. If you notice increased humidity levels in your property,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ly.

Water Stains or Leaks

Water stains or leaks can be a sign of poor dehumidification. These issues can lead to costly repairs and even health risks if left unchecked.

Industrial Dehumidification Cost in Parkland, WA

The cost of industrial dehumidification services can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Parkland, WA. Our team will provide a free estimate for your specific situation, taking into account the unique needs of your property.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Inspection $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area and severity of issue
Equipment Installation $1,000 – $3,000 Type and quality of equipment required
Dehumidification and Monitoring $500 – $1,500 Duration of dehumidification process and frequency of monitoring
Cleaning and Disinfection $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area and level of contamination
Follow-up and Maintenance $200 – $500 Frequency and scope of follow-up visits

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to ensure you receive the most accurate quote for your specific situation.
